The Upcoming.org Archives
Breach Candy to Prabhadevi Sam'a Art Hub
Shop No 1, Sukhada Building, Sir Pochkhanawala Road, Worli
Mumbai,
Maharashtra
September 15, 2008
Pebbles
at Breach Candy to Prabhadevi Sam'a Art Hub